Job Description
Resource 1 is seeking an experienced SQL Server DBA for a 1-year contract with our client who has recently migrated most of their SQL Server databases to Azure VM. This role is 100% remote and requires a collaborative professional who can work with existing DBA to manage day-to-day operations, support mission critical databases (including off-hours support), and provide guidance on database best practices. The ideal candidate will have deep expertise in MS SQL Server, strong problem-solving skills, and a proactive approach to performance, availability, and security in a 24x7 environment. Database Monitoring & Availability: β’ Monitor SQL Server databases in an Always On environment using tools like Idera and Nagios. β’ Diagnose and resolve issues with Availability Group (AG) health and related replication or failover challenges. β’ Identify and resolve long-running processes that are consuming excessive CPU or resources. Database Replication: β’ Manage transactional replication between Always On systems. β’ Ensure replication processes are healthy, performant, and reliable. Performance Tuning: β’ Analyze and optimize slow-running queries, stored procedures, and database jobs. β’ Optimize backups, restores, and other scheduled maintenance tasks. Patching & Maintenance: β’ Apply MS SQL Server and Windows patches in a 24x7 production environment. β’ Ensure database systems remain up-to-date, secure, and compliant with organizational standards. Data Refresh & Environment Management: β’ Execute development and test database refreshes from production backups. β’ Maintain consistency and data integrity across environments. Best Practices: β’ Provide guidance on SQL Server best practices, processes, architecture improvements and potentially a future migration to MI (Managed Instance). Qualifications: β’ Strong experience with MS SQL Server, including administration, monitoring, and tuning. β’ Hands-on experience with Always On Availability Groups and troubleshooting replication issues. β’ Proficient in performance tuning, query optimization, and resource management. β’ Experience with transactional replication. β’ Proven ability to manage patching and maintenance in 24x7 production environments. β’ Experience performing database refreshes for development or test environments. β’ Familiarity with backup, restore, and disaster recovery strategies. β’ Willingness to participate in non-business hour support for critical events. Pluses: β’ Experience implementing or advising on SQL Server best practices β’ Migrating from on-prem SQL Server to Azure VM to MI (Managed Instance) β’ Microsoft certification in Azure Database Administration Apply tot his job